Two injured in road traffic collision in Portnablagh

written by Elaine McCallig January 15, 2017
FacebookTweetLinkedInPrint

A road traffic collision occurred at 8:30 this morning in Portnablagh.

Two people have been taken to Letterkenny University Hospital but their injuries are not life-threatening.

The N56, where the collision occurred, is now open again.
